begin process at 2012 05 27 20:53:30
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ive ASP & ASP.NET

 > 

Archives ASP & ASP.NET

 > 

ASP.net

 > 

Datagrid et css -> bizarre


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Datagrid et css -> bizarre

mardi 26 avril 2005 à 09:35:15 | Datagrid et css -> bizarre

cabbry

Bonjour,

j'utilise une datagrid et un fichier css pour la mettre en forme.

Pour chaque style (AlternatingItemStyle, HeaderStyle, FooterStyle etc...) j'uilise une

classe différente de style (par exemple CssClass="Alternative").

Tout marche comme prévu la 1ere fois...mais dès que j'utilise les boutons de la datagrid

(mise a jour, suppression...) la datagrid perd tout les styles.

Que dois-je faire pour que les styles ne disparaissent pas ?


Cab
mardi 26 avril 2005 à 09:57:42 | Re : Datagrid et css -> bizarre

Yopyop

salut,

as-tu également une classe css pour les EditItemStyle ?


yopyop
mardi 26 avril 2005 à 10:07:54 | Re : Datagrid et css -> bizarre

cabbry

oui, pourquoi ?
mardi 26 avril 2005 à 10:15:34 | Re : Datagrid et css -> bizarre

Yopyop

peux-tu poster ton code ?

yopyop
mardi 26 avril 2005 à 10:25:18 | Re : Datagrid et css -> bizarre

cabbry

Le code de ma page aspx....

<asp:datagrid id="ItemsGrid_param" runat="server" OnItemCommand="ItemsGrid_param_ItemCommand" OnSortCommand="ItemsGrid_param_SortHandler" OnDeleteCommand="ItemsGrid_param_DeleteHandler" OnUpdateCommand="ItemsGrid_param_UpdateHandler" OnCancelCommand="ItemsGrid_param_CancelHandler"
 EditItemStyle-BackColor="#AAAAAA" OnEditCommand="ItemsGrid_param_EditHandler"
AutoGenerateColumns="False" HorizontalAlign="Center" CellPadding="3" BorderColor="Transparent" Width="50%" AllowSorting="True" ShowFooter="True">
       <SelectedItemStyle Font-Size="Large" BorderStyle="Dashed" BorderColor="Red" BackColor="#80FFFF"></SelectedItemStyle>
       <EditItemStyle CssClass="Edit"></EditItemStyle>
       <AlternatingItemStyle CssClass="Alternative"></AlternatingItemStyle>
       <HeaderStyle CssClass="Header"></HeaderStyle>
       <FooterStyle CssClass="Header"></FooterStyle>
       <Columns>
....etc...



mon fichier css:

.Alternative{

FONT-SIZE:x-small;

font-style:italic;

font-weight:bold;

BACKGROUND-COLOR:"#E0E0E0";

}

 

.Header {

Font-Size: 10pt;

font-family: Verdana;

Height: 30px;

color: White;

Border-Style: Groove;

Border-Color: #80FFFF;

Vertical-Align: super;

BACKGROUND-COLOR:"#708CA9";

}

.Edit {

border-style:double;

border-width:thin;

border-color:White;

BACKGROUND-COLOR: LightSteelBlue;

}






 

mardi 26 avril 2005 à 11:01:15 | Re : Datagrid et css -> bizarre

Yopyop

re,

essaies de mettre une css à ton datagrid directement

yopyop
mardi 26 avril 2005 à 11:11:50 | Re : Datagrid et css -> bizarre

cabbry

re,

Ca marche pas mieux, avec un style directement pour mon datagrid.

Le style est toujours impeccabable quand je lance la page, puis des que je clique, c'est le

drame...
mardi 26 avril 2005 à 11:13:57 | Re : Datagrid et css -> bizarre

Yopyop

et si tu enlèves
<SelectedItemStyle Font-Size="Large" BorderStyle="Dashed" BorderColor="Red" BackColor="#80FFFF"></SelectedItemStyle>

yopyop
mardi 26 avril 2005 à 11:22:55 | Re : Datagrid et css -> bizarre

cabbry

Toujours pas....

Je vois vraiment pas d'ou ca peut venir.

Ca n'a pas l'air de venir de mes styles, ca doit venir plutot d'un truc plus "profond"

avec le postback...

Cab

mardi 26 avril 2005 à 15:01:05 | Re : Datagrid et css -> bizarre

cabbry

J'ai trouvé mieux encore dans la bizarrie !

si je met mes styles (contenus dans le fichier css) directement dans ma page aspx, du genre:

<html>
<head>
   <style>

.Alternative{

FONT-SIZE:x-small;

font-style:italic;

font-weight:bold;

BACKGROUND-COLOR:"#E0E0E0";

}

...etc

</style>


dans ce cas, tout marche impeccable !

Conclusion, les feuilles de styles css, ca ne vaut rien en .Net ...



Cette discussion est classée dans : style, datagrid, utilise, bizarre, css


Répondre à ce message

Sujets en rapport avec ce message

style dynamique pour item d'un datagrid [ par mathieu94 ] Quelqu'un pourrait me dire comment appliquer un style dynamique aux items d'une colonne d'un datagrid ?J'ai défini ces styles à appliquer dans une feu [c#] datagrid et ItemTemplate [ par engelho ] Bonjour,J'utilise un DataGrid pour afficher le résultat d'une requête SQL. Pour des questions purement visuel (c'est plus joli), je souhaite afficher pb avec CSS [ par Jabba from mars ] J'utile une feuille de style css externe standard pour gérer l'affichage de toutes les pages de mon site (html 4 + asp 2 + javascript).Or si en intran DataGrid et ViewState [ par benjiiim94 ] Bonjour, J'ai un problème pour créer un datagrid qui utilise le viewstate, plus précisemment ce problème l'événement onItemCreated. Dans celui-ci j' datagrid... Bizarre... [ par elpens ] Bonjour a vous,J'ai réalisé un datagrid et j'obtient quelque chose de bizarre en dessous :il y a un lien pour aller à la ...11ème page...<IMG alt="" h CSS / masterpage / skins [ par vladam ] Hello, Comment dois-je écire le lien vers ma feuille de style dans la masterpage afin que ce soit la feuille de style du thème qui soit sélectionnée ? Datagrid fonction [ par citt ] Bonjour,J'utilise actuellement sur un site plusieurs datagrid qui utilise les même fonctions exemple :page1.aspx Changer le css Visited sans CSS (directement dans style) [ par jeffwow ] Bonjour.J'aimerais savoir s'il existe une façon de placer une couleur pour un lien visité (a:visited) directement dans la balise Je ne peux le placer asp et css [ par nemetos ] Bonjour,je fais     Le programme m'affiche bien ce que je veux mais ne prend pas en compte le style que je lui impose. Comment faire pour qu'il affich Server.Translate et CSS [ par ethan_decoster ] Bonjour,J'utilise une commande Server.Translate("maPage.html") pour rediriger ma page pour ne pas voir le lien de la page redirigée dans la barre d'ad


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,265 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ales